Skip to content

Commit 3072229

Browse files
fix: upload file style
1 parent 5e02809 commit 3072229

File tree

2 files changed

+28
-22
lines changed

2 files changed

+28
-22
lines changed

ui/src/components/ai-chat/component/chat-input-operate/index.vue

Lines changed: 27 additions & 21 deletions
Original file line numberDiff line numberDiff line change
@@ -31,23 +31,25 @@
3131
class="file cursor"
3232
>
3333
<div
34-
class="flex align-center"
34+
class="flex-between align-center"
3535
@mouseenter.stop="mouseenter(item)"
3636
@mouseleave.stop="mouseleave()"
3737
>
38+
<div class="flex align-center">
39+
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
40+
<div class="ml-4 ellipsis-1" :title="item && item?.name">
41+
{{ item && item?.name }}
42+
</div>
43+
</div>
3844
<div
3945
@click="deleteFile(index, 'document')"
4046
class="delete-icon color-secondary"
4147
v-if="showDelete === item.url"
4248
>
43-
<el-icon>
49+
<el-icon style="font-size: 16px; top: 2px">
4450
<CircleCloseFilled />
4551
</el-icon>
4652
</div>
47-
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
48-
<div class="ml-4 ellipsis-1" :title="item && item?.name">
49-
{{ item && item?.name }}
50-
</div>
5153
</div>
5254
</el-card>
5355
</el-col>
@@ -67,23 +69,25 @@
6769
class="file cursor"
6870
>
6971
<div
70-
class="flex align-center"
72+
class="flex-between align-center"
7173
@mouseenter.stop="mouseenter(item)"
7274
@mouseleave.stop="mouseleave()"
7375
>
76+
<div class="flex align-center">
77+
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
78+
<div class="ml-4 ellipsis-1" :title="item && item?.name">
79+
{{ item && item?.name }}
80+
</div>
81+
</div>
7482
<div
7583
@click="deleteFile(index, 'document')"
7684
class="delete-icon color-secondary"
7785
v-if="showDelete === item.url"
7886
>
79-
<el-icon>
87+
<el-icon style="font-size: 16px; top: 2px">
8088
<CircleCloseFilled />
8189
</el-icon>
8290
</div>
83-
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
84-
<div class="ml-4 ellipsis-1" :title="item && item?.name">
85-
{{ item && item?.name }}
86-
</div>
8791
</div>
8892
</el-card>
8993
</el-col>
@@ -100,31 +104,33 @@
100104
>
101105
<el-card shadow="never" style="--el-card-padding: 8px" class="file cursor">
102106
<div
103-
class="flex align-center"
107+
class="flex-between align-center"
104108
@mouseenter.stop="mouseenter(item)"
105109
@mouseleave.stop="mouseleave()"
106110
>
111+
<div class="flex align-center">
112+
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
113+
<div class="ml-4 ellipsis-1" :title="item && item?.name">
114+
{{ item && item?.name }}
115+
</div>
116+
</div>
107117
<div
108118
@click="deleteFile(index, 'audio')"
109119
class="delete-icon color-secondary"
110120
v-if="showDelete === item.url"
111121
>
112-
<el-icon>
122+
<el-icon style="font-size: 16px; top: 2px">
113123
<CircleCloseFilled />
114124
</el-icon>
115125
</div>
116-
<img :src="getImgUrl(item && item?.name)" alt="" width="24" />
117-
<div class="ml-4 ellipsis-1" :title="item && item?.name">
118-
{{ item && item?.name }}
119-
</div>
120126
</div>
121127
</el-card>
122128
</el-col>
123129
</el-row>
124130
<el-space wrap>
125131
<template v-for="(item, index) in uploadImageList" :key="index">
126132
<div
127-
class="file cursor border border-r-4"
133+
class="file file-image cursor border border-r-4"
128134
v-if="item.url"
129135
@mouseenter.stop="mouseenter(item)"
130136
@mouseleave.stop="mouseleave()"
@@ -134,7 +140,7 @@
134140
class="delete-icon color-secondary"
135141
v-if="showDelete === item.url"
136142
>
137-
<el-icon>
143+
<el-icon style="font-size: 16px; top: 2px">
138144
<CircleCloseFilled />
139145
</el-icon>
140146
</div>
@@ -939,7 +945,7 @@ onMounted(() => {
939945
}
940946
}
941947
}
942-
.file {
948+
.file-image {
943949
position: relative;
944950
overflow: inherit;
945951

ui/src/workflow/nodes/base-node/component/FileUploadSettingDialog.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-136,7 +136,7 @@
136136
>
137137
<div class="flex-between">
138138
<div class="flex align-center">
139-
<img class="mr-12" src="@/assets/icon_file-doc.svg" alt="" />
139+
<img class="mr-12" :width="32" src="@/assets/fileType/unknown-icon.svg" alt="" />
140140
<div>
141141
<p class="line-height-22 mt-4">
142142
{{ $t('common.fileUpload.other') }}

0 commit comments

Comments
 (0)